Bagaimana Anda Boleh Menyesuaikan Pop Timbul Pengesahan Borang HTML5?

Patricia Arquette
Lepaskan: 2024-11-08 06:49:01
asal
845 orang telah melayarinya

How Can You Customize HTML5 Form Validation Popups?

Menyesuaikan Pop Timbul Pengesahan Borang HTML5

Pembangun web sering menghadapi keperluan untuk menyesuaikan penampilan lalai pop timbul pengesahan untuk borang HTML5. Dalam artikel ini, kami akan meneroka cara untuk mengatasi gaya pengesahan terbina dalam dan membuat mesej ralat diperibadikan.

Cabaran

HTML5 menyediakan fungsi pengesahan borang terbina dalam , termasuk tetingkap timbul untuk medan yang diperlukan. Walau bagaimanapun, gaya lalai mungkin tidak sejajar dengan estetika reka bentuk anda. Ketidakkonsistenan merentas penyemak imbas merumitkan lagi perkara ini.

Keterbatasan

Malangnya, tidak mungkin untuk mengubah suai gaya pengesahan semata-mata dengan HTML/CSS. Penyemak imbas mengendalikan fungsi ini secara dalaman. Walau bagaimanapun, terdapat penyelesaian untuk mencapai penyesuaian.

Mengatasi Mesej Ralat

Untuk menukar mesej ralat, anda boleh menggunakan kaedah setCustomValidity():

document.getElementById("name").setCustomValidity("Lorem Ipsum");
Salin selepas log masuk

Menyesuaikan Panel Pengesahan dengan jQuery

jQuery menyediakan cara untuk mengatasi gaya panel pengesahan. Berikut ialah contoh:

$("#name").on("invalid", function() {
  // Add your custom styling here
});
Salin selepas log masuk

Kesimpulan

Walaupun tidak mungkin secara langsung untuk mengatasi gaya pengesahan terbina dalam, penyelesaian yang diterangkan di atas menawarkan fleksibiliti dalam menyesuaikan HTML5 pengesahan borang. Ingat untuk mempertimbangkan keserasian penyemak imbas apabila melaksanakan penyelesaian ini.

Atas ialah kandungan terperinci Bagaimana Anda Boleh Menyesuaikan Pop Timbul Pengesahan Borang HTML5?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el terbaru oleh pengarang
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an